Summary
Cox Green School is a mixed community secondary school located in Maidenhead, with a capacity of 1,032 students. The school aims to provide a supportive and enriching environment where students aged 11-18 can thrive academically and develop essential life skills. The ethos of the school is encapsulated in its core values: respect, kindness, and determination, which guide the behaviour and aspirations of both students and staff.
The curriculum at Cox Green is designed to be broad and ambitious, encouraging students to achieve their maximum potential while preparing them for modern society. The school promotes a culture of success, offering diverse pathways for students to specialise in their areas of interest. The leadership team, headed by Headteacher Danny Edwards, focuses on high academic standards and the overall wellbeing of students, ensuring that individual needs are met.
Cox Green School fosters a strong sense of community, emphasizing collaboration between parents, staff, and students. The school is committed to developing well-rounded citizens who are equipped to contribute positively to society. Parents are encouraged to engage with the school through various events and initiatives, reinforcing the partnership that supports student success.
